Jay F. McKeage

AREA OF EXPERTISE

Jonathan (Jay) McKeage has over 35 years of experience in the areas of business, finance and education. In his career in investment banking, Jay has worked in the areas of corporate finance, equity analysis, sales and trading, and investor relations, both domestically in the US and internationally. He has been involved in education services as a corporate executive, teacher and consultant for the past 10 years, and has taught online courses in investment banking related courses, such as M&A, IPOs, and the history of capital markets.

CURRENT POSITION

Jay is currently an Executive Vice President at NYIF, where he supports the CEO in developing partnerships with NYIF globally and in capital raising for business development purposes. Jay also serves as a Board Director for other privateand public corporations.

PAST POSITIONS

Jay began his investment banking career with Paine Webber in New York City and has held executive positions with international investment banks Morgan Grenfell plc and Dominick & Dominick LLC. He has also worked as a research analyst for a New York City hedge fund, focusing on ADR trading, as well as for an American Stock Exchange specialist firm, where he acted as liaison and new listing advisor to corporate issuers.
